States as Study Destinations

Taking a page from the tourism industry’s glossy guidebook, recruiting messages for increasing international students reflect a state, not a single institution.  A growing number of consortia have taken steps to market their states as higher education destinations in order to attract more international students. …  The earliest consortia, Study Oregon and Washington, have been around for about a decade.

Bill gives in-state tuition to foreign professionals, families in Washington on visa

Under House Bill 1487, which takes effect July 1, the foreign workers would qualify for the same tuition rate as state residents if they have been in the state at least a year on certain kinds of temporary work visas, such as the H-1B.
